Drug-drug
Refers to interactions between two or more drugs, which can affect how the drugs work or increase the risk of side effects.
Adverse Reactions
Undesirable or harmful reactions experienced after the administration of a drug or therapy.
Z-track
A technique for intramuscular injection that minimizes leakage of the medication into the subcutaneous tissue.
Imferon
A brand name for a medication composed of iron dextran, used to treat iron deficiency anemia.
